Tlie valuó oí advertising' by tho means oí cards on bulletin boards, etc. put up in. public places, is pro-ven by the bulletim board just taken down in the post office that was put up during tliie term oí Edward Duif y. A travelling advertising man carne hero and eecured thlrty-two cards from o'ur business mea. Of tlie 32 tliere are just eight now tliat are still in business to wliotn these carfs ] are oí possible but doubtful Talue. To show the chaaiges tliat have taktaken place within a period oí a few years, is only eecessaa-y to niention tlie iiames oí eome oí the business tome in tibie frame : TV. H. Burleso-n, confectione-ry ; Cannon & Baüey, millinery ; J. W. Hunt, hardware ; Geo. Osius & Co., books ; Sed. James, marble works ; Winans & Stafford, merchant tailoa-s ; F. L. Mallory, grocery ; John Keck & Co., furniture ; Randall & Buniham, photographers ; W. E. Eldert, tobacconist ; Bacli & Able, dry goods, etc. Tlie board will not be replaced in its present condltion , but will be used hereaíter solely and only by Únele Sam, in which display 1111mailable letters, papers and the like.
